#31 - Ben Carpenter Navigates 2020's Waters With Surf City Stillworks
from The Best Ceats Podcast · host Crawford McCarthy
I can't even begin to describe what a great feeling it is to be doing some of these new episodes in person. Aside from the increase in audio quality it allows me to bring to you - the notion of sitting with someone to have a conversation is an art form that is truly missed during these times. Pair an in-person interview with the fact my guest this episode is a spirits industry and bar veteran and you can probably guess how happy I was to record this one!Ben Carpenter is the Director of Sales for Surf City Stillworks, in Huntington Beach, CA. Surf City is a baby in the spirits market, but their products have made a massive splash already with consumers, and their growth has been massive - even during a global pandemic. Ben was kind enough to open his home to me for a chat about how he got where he is, what life for him looks like now, and what it is like to balance family life with a career in spirits. We hit a whole range of great topics, so settle in for one of my favorite interviews yet! Also, be sure to check out their spirits and ready-to-drink cocktails!
